Updating a previous item, Steve Smith (ankle) was a full participant in his return to practice Wednesday.
The Gaston Gazette confirms that Smith "is expected to play" in Week 7 against San Francisco. "I feel like I’m healthy," said Smitty. "I’m out of the boot and I don’t have much pain so I’m able to move around. I feel good." The 49ers rank 11th against the pass, but have given up nine passing touchdowns through six games. Consider Smith a WR2 heading into the matchup.
